This section contains 239 wordsMay 29, 2024 — Brother Odd Book Summary. Odd Thomas, a young man with the ability to see spirits of the dead and bodachs, malevolent creatures that appear before disaster, seeks solace at Saint Bartholomew's Abbey. He takes his solemn vows and becomes Brother Odd. Despite his peaceful surroundings, Odd is beset by visions of a catastrophe looming over the abbey.

About Brother Odd. No one could have imagined Odd Thomas ever leaving the perfect quirky comfort of Pico Mundo, least of all Odd himself. The little desert town that nurtured Odd all his life is the locus of everything he holds dear–his loyal friends, his ghostly confidants, and the place where he loved and lost his soul mate, the irreplaceable Stormy Llewellyn.
Brother Odd is a novel by Dean Koontz, published in 2006. The novel is the third book in Koontz's series focusing on a young man named Odd Thomas.
